WebAfter the passing of a disabled person, it is possible that he or she still qualifies for the Disability Tax Credit. While there will not be future refunds, the tax credit may reward a caregiver with $1,500 to $40,000 for the past 10 years of unclaimed benefits. Eligibility requirements are the same for a person and deceased person. WebThe following chart shows the maximum amount you could receive tax-free each month if you faced a disability.
